Spec's:
*Made of High quality Aluminum
*Shaved for tighter turning radius
*Grooved to hold 4 Sub-C Batteries per Knuckle
*4 Sub-C's will fit in a Maxx Size wheel.
*Larger sized inner and outer bearings for Ultimate load support
